Hey Colton, nice meeting up with you this weekend. Thank you for letting me build you another kit. I am pretty sure we could not of gotten the cold piping any shorter. And still keep an intercooler. The 5" DP was interesting but making 2pc sure makes the install go alot quicker. I bet I could install the kit in under 30min. Did it enough times while working on it.
The 60mm is just freaking HUGE 2 3/8 hole saw and alittle grinding for clean up.
